JAIPUR: Six youths were killed late Tuesday night when their car lost control, crossed the road median and collided head-on with a trailer on the Jaipur-Agra National Highway in Dausa district, police said Wednesday. The crash occurred around 11pm under the jurisdiction of Sikandra police station. The impact crushed the car into the front of the trailer, trapping the occupants inside the wreckage.

The victims were identified as Samay Singh (25), Lokesh (24), Dilkhush (24), Manish (23), Ankit (26) and Naveen (23), all residents of Kalakho village in Dausa. Police said the six were friends who had attended a wedding ceremony in Abhaneri village in the evening and were returning home. SHO Ashok Choudhary said the car was travelling at high speed when the driver lost control. The vehicle vaulted the divider into the opposite lane and struck the oncoming trailer. Rescue teams used a crane to separate the car from the trailer and pull out the trapped occupants. Investigators are probing the exact speed of the vehicle and whether any other factors contributed to the crash.
